Prisms have n+2 faces, n x2 vertices, and n x3 edges. A pyramid has n+1 faces, n+1 vertices, and n x2 edges. "n" comes from how many edges are on the base shape. Hope this helps!

A 3D rhombus is typically referred to as a rhombohedron, which is a three-dimensional shape with six faces. All of its faces are parallelograms, and opposite faces are congruent. Therefore, a rhombohedron has a total of six faces.
